No. 789 was a class M15 2-4-2 steam locomotive that was built for the Great Eastern Railway by Stratford Works in 1904. No. 789 and its siblings were used on branchline trains.

Rebuilding[]

789 was one of the 32 M15s to be rebuilt with the fitting of a higher pressure boiler, and also involved replacing Joy valve gear with Stephenson valve gear thus forming the M15R class.
